Romania Coach of the Year
Romania Coach of the Year is an annual football award given by Gazeta Sporturilor to the head coach in Romania who is judged to be the best that year. The Romanian name is Antrenorul anului în România. The award started in 2004.
Mircea Lucescu and Dan Petrescu hold the record with five wins each. The most recent winner is Cristian Chivu. The prize is open to coaches working in Romania or abroad, and to foreign coaches in Romania. The only non-Roman winner so far is Oleh Protasov, who won in 2005 with FC Steaua București.
Gazeta Sporturilor also gives other awards, such as Romanian Footballer of the Year and Foreign Player of the Year.
